New content keeps coming out for Risk of Rain 2 but there are still mysteries some players haven't quite solved. The Death Do Us Part challenge is particularly difficult. Finding where the challenge begins can be difficult enough, let alone knowing how to go about completing it. The challenge is worth completing to get Runald's Band and Kjaro's Band as a reward and unlock the items in the game.

Runald's Band offers an 8% chance to strike enemies with ice runes, which reduces their movement by 80% and deals 250% damage; on the other hand, Kjaro's Band offers an 8% chance to hit an enemy with a runic flame tornado that deals 500% damage. Both bands will always activate together if players have both and also stack in damage. These are worth unlocking by completing the challenge so players will have access to them in future runs.

5 Explore The Abandoned Aquaduct

Risk Of Rain 2 Abandoned Aquaduct

Unless players are in the Abandoned Aquaduct environment there is no way to even consider starting this mission. Players cannot choose the environments they are placed in during a given loop with different environments placed into different sets.

After completing the first set, which could be either Distant Roots or Titanic Plains, players have a 50/50 chance of getting the Abandoned Aquaducts over the Wetland Aspect. Those that want to take on this quest as quickly as possible should stop their run here if they get the Wetland Aspect.

Those with a bit more patience can complete the entire loop and hope for the Abandoned Aquaduct to come up the second time around. As long as players can take on the ever-growing waves of enemies this is a perfectly reasonable option.

4 Bazaar Between Time

Risk of Rain 2 Baazar of Dreams

To absolutely guarantee that players encounter the Abandoned Aquaduct, they can visit the Bazaar Between Time. To access toe Bazaar Between Time, players will need to enter a Blue Portal. Blue Portals have a 37.5% chance of spawning on the map naturally but can also be created by spending a lunar coin at a Newt Altar.

Players can talk to the Lunar Seer and arrange to guarantee the next environment seen for a cost of three lunar coins. Just be sure to exit through the Blue Portal for this to take effect. If players accidentally travel through the null portal and travel to the Void Fields, their purchase will be nullified and they will need to return to the Bazaar Between Time to try again.

3 Locate The Ancient Gate

Risk of Rain 2 Ancient Gate

There's little reason to try to start the mission without having an idea of where to find the gate that needs to be open. With some of the random generation involved in the game's map, this can take a bit of time but there is an easy trick to find it.

The Ancient Gate is next to the left-most spawn point on the map. This can also be next to the only potential teleporter on that side of the map. As soon as players have spotted the entrance, it's good to make a mental note of where it is to return to after. The gate will be closed when it is originally found and needs to be opened before players can proceed on the mission.

2 Find The Hidden Pressure Plates

Risk of Rain 2 Pressure Plates

Each time the Abandoned Aquaduct spawns, two pressure plates are randomly generated on the map. These pressure plates are brown circular objects that have obvious button-like structures that need to be pressed down to activate. Both buttons must be activated at once to open the Ancient Gate.

These pressure plates being spawned at random can make them difficult to find. However, players have discovered some patterns related to how they show up. They often appear next to clusters of objects like rocks for players that are looking.

For single-player, the Engineer's Turret is the most convenient and stable solution. Unlocking the Engineer doesn't take any fancy tricks either — simply take some time to get to level 30 and the Engineer is available to play. It might take a bit more time to grind levels but we recommend those trying to take on this challenge in single-player do just that to make things easier on themselves.

1 Defeat Runald And Kujaro

Runald and Kujaro Risk of Rain 2

Once the gate is open, it's time to fight the bosses after defeating the other enemies on the map. Players should make sure they are fully healed before beginning the battle as these two unique Elder Lemurians are too strong to take on with other distractions and must be defeated in order to access the chests behind them that contain the two bands players are looking for.

These two enemies fight with fire and ice respectively — opposite's attract right? This makes it a challenge as players may be particularly built to deal with one type of damage in solo play but not be ready to take on the other. The area is a tightly enclosed space making it harder to dodge attacks. Players completing this challenge in multiplayer co-op will have an easier time taking away each boss's focus.

As the two are close together, abilities and weapons that cause the latter to bounce off nearby enemies will be extra effective in this fight. Players using the Huntress in multiplayer will benefit from using Laser Glaive to help deal damage quickly. For other classes attacking with the Ukelele will be beneficial. It has a 25% chance of dealing lightning damage to nearby enemies like these two married foes.
